What is the cheapest month to fly from St. Louis to Indiana?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from St. Louis to Indiana,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from St. Louis to Indiana is April, when tickets cost $226 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are November and March,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$684 and $647 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from St. Louis to Indiana?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from St. Louis to Indiana with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from St. Louis to Indiana?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ying from St. Louis to Indiana up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.
